Nanocatalysis: The researchers at ERNAM have strong exper-
tise in the synthesis and characterization of hybrid nanoma-
terials for catalysis applications. The materials that are inves-
tigated for this research range from 2D materials to semicon-
ductor nanoparticles.
Energy storage systems: The importance of rechargeable lith-
ium ion batteries has significantly increased with the domi-
nance of our lives with electronic devices. The research in ER-
NAM seeks for lithium ion batteries with high energy density,
long life time and rapid charge-discharge rates. The current
efforts focus on nanostructured materials for supercapacitor
applications.
Nanofabrication: Patterning of structures with nanoscale di-
mensions on surfaces is key to fabricate nanoelectronic and
nanooptic devices, and to study structure property relation-
ships. Researchers at ERNAM explore the use of high resolu-
tion printing techniques to pattern a broad range of nanoma-
terials in an additive manner.
Nanomedicine: ERNAM has strong interest in medicine appli-
cations of nanotechnology. The current efforts include nano-
structured materials for drug delivery, materials and systems
for focused ultrasound based therapeutic technologies and
SERS based diagnostics.
